コード例 #1
0
ファイル: SideController.cs プロジェクト: sarannaja/Inspec
        public Side Put([FromForm] SideRequest request, long id)
        {
            var data = _context.Sides.Find(id);

            data.Name        = request.Name;
            data.NameEN      = request.NameEN;
            data.ShortnameEN = request.ShortnameEN;
            data.ShortnameTH = request.ShortnameTH;

            _context.Entry(data).State = Microsoft.EntityFrameworkCore.EntityState.Modified;
            _context.SaveChanges();
            return(data);
        }
コード例 #2
0
ファイル: SideController.cs プロジェクト: sarannaja/Inspec
        public Side Post([FromForm] SideRequest request)
        {
            var date = DateTime.Now;

            var data = new Side
            {
                Name        = request.Name,
                NameEN      = request.NameEN,
                ShortnameEN = request.ShortnameEN,
                ShortnameTH = request.ShortnameTH,
                CreatedAt   = date
            };

            _context.Sides.Add(data);
            _context.SaveChanges();

            return(data);
        }